|
Long-Term Debt, 5 Million Euro Term Loan Facility (Details)
|12 Months Ended
|
Dec. 09, 2024
USD ($)
|
Dec. 09, 2024
EUR (€)
|
Dec. 31, 2024
USD ($)
Installment
|
Dec. 31, 2024
EUR (€)
Installment
|
Dec. 31, 2023
USD ($)
|
Dec. 31, 2022
USD ($)
|
Dec. 31, 2024
EUR (€)
|
Nov. 20, 2024
USD ($)
|
Nov. 20, 2024
EUR (€)
|
Nov. 17, 2023
USD ($)
|
Nov. 17, 2023
EUR (€)
|Debt Instruments [Abstract]
|Proceeds from debt
|$ 100,000,000
|$ 0
|$ 77,500,000
|5 Million Euro Term Loan [Member]
|Debt Instruments [Abstract]
|Face amount
|€ 5,000,000
|$ 5,200,000
|€ 5,000,000
|Proceeds from debt
|$ 3,700,000
|€ 3,500,000
|Term of loan
|5 years
|5 years
|Number of payment installments | Installment
|20
|20
|Installment payment
|$ 260,390
|€ 250,000
|Long-term debt
|3,657,056
|$ 0
|Accrued interest
|$ 12,056
|5 Million Euro Term Loan [Member] | Maximum [Member]
|Debt Instruments [Abstract]
|Margin on variable rate
|2.10%
|2.10%
|5 Million Euro Term Loan [Member] | Minimum [Member]
|Debt Instruments [Abstract]
|Margin on variable rate
|1.80%
|1.80%
|5 Million Euro Revolving Credit Facility [Member]
|Debt Instruments [Abstract]
|Face amount
|$ 5,000,000
|€ 5,000,000
|Margin on variable rate
|1.50%
|1.50%
|X
- Definition
+ References
The number of periodic payment installments in which the debt is to be repaid.
+ Details
No definition available.
|X
- Definition
+ References
Percentage points added to the reference rate to compute the variable rate on the debt instrument.
+ Details
No definition available.
|X
- Definition
+ References
Amount, before unamortized (discount) premium and debt issuance costs, of long-term debt. Includes, but is not limited to, notes payable, bonds payable, commercial loans, mortgage loans, convertible debt, subordinated debt and other types of debt.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Face (par) amount of debt instrument at time of issuance.
+ Details
Reference 1: http://www.xbrl.org/2003/role/exampleRef
|X
- Definition
+ References
Amount of the required periodic payments including both interest and principal payments.
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
Period of time between issuance and maturity of debt instrument, in PnYnMnDTnHnMnS' format, for example, 'P1Y5M13D' represents the reported fact of one year, five months, and thirteen days.
+ Details
No definition available.
|X
- References
+ Details
No definition available.
|X
- Definition
+ References
Carrying value as of the balance sheet date of [accrued] interest payable on all forms of debt, including trade payables, that has been incurred and is unpaid. Used to reflect the current portion of the liabilities (due within one year or within the normal operating cycle if longer).
+ Details
Reference 1: http://fasb.org/us-gaap/role/ref/legacyRef
|X
- Definition
+ References
The cash inflow during the period from additional borrowings in aggregate debt. Includes proceeds from short-term and long-term debt.
+ Details
Reference 1: http://www.xbrl.org/2009/role/commonPracticeRef
|X
- Details
|X
- Details
|X
- Details
|X
- Details